GCC has a rich history where the favor and blessing of God has been evident. Looking back over nearly 40 years, we are in awe of all God has accomplished in and through us and we face the future with great expectancy.

Through several dreams, lots of prayer and a new hunger stirring in our spirits it’s become clear that God is leading us into a new season of vision discovery for Grace Covenant.   The following two passages have been fueling our prayers in this season:

Forget the former things; do not dwell on the past. See, I am doing a new thing! Now it springs up; do you not perceive it? I am making a way in the wilderness and streams in the wasteland. Isaiah 43:18-19

I pray that the eyes of your heart may be enlightened in order that you may know the hope to which he has called you, the riches of his glorious inheritance in his holy people. Ephesians 1:18-19 

In March 2024, a group of leaders met together to launch this process.  In April, we gathered the input of the church through a giant engagement wall in our sanctuary.   In May, leaders gathered again looking to the Lord for his will in all of this and to begin the development of a multi-year strategic plan that will impact all aspects of life at Grace including our services, our ministries and our facilities.  Our goal is to have a clear vision and plan by January 2025.
